Alaïa has unveiled its Summer/Fall 2026 “Archetypes” campaign, tapping Hailey Bieber as its face for the very first time.

Photographed by Tyrone Lebon at his London gallery Grace Mews, the campaign marks the first time the space has been used as a campaign backdrop, a milestone the house says “further strengthens the close creative bond between the photographer and the maison.”

Defined by minimalist lines, glass furnishings, and a near-monochromatic atmosphere, the setting reflects Alaïa’s quiet dialogue with design. Bieber’s understated yet commanding presence is described by the house as embodying the Alaïa woman: independent, sensual, and self-assured.

The Archetypes collection spans sculpted knits, jerseys, and leather pieces realized with innovative techniques. Floral prints and bold colorways, including red poppies on a white “secondskin” bodysuit and a suede goatskin trenchcoat in vivid teal, add personality to the house’s essential wardrobe codes.

This is Bieber’s debut Alaïa campaign. The house had previously worked with models including Daria Werbowy (Spring 2025), Loli Bahia and Nastassia Legrand (Fall 2025), and Vittoria Ceretti and Mona Tougaard (Summer/Fall 2024).

Bieber was named the 2026 WWD Style Awards Style Trailblazer honoree earlier this year, fitting timing for a campaign debut at one of Paris’s most revered houses.

On the brand side, readers may recall that just weeks earlier, Bieber was confirmed as the face of Saint Laurent’s Spring 2026 “Tangerine Temptation” campaign shot by Nadia Lee Cohen, having already fronted three prior Saint Laurent campaigns after being named a “friend of the House” in 2024.

Meanwhile, her beauty brand Rhode, was acquired by e.l.f. Beauty in a deal ultimately valued at $1 billion, with Bieber staying on as chief creative officer.

Mulier, who exited Alaïa as creative director in February, oversaw the campaign for the Summer/Fall 2026 season as one of his final acts before his upcoming Versace debut.
